Heritage Rough Rider .22 Long Barrel: An Overview

The Heritage Rough Rider .22 Long Barrel is a single-action revolver chambered in .22 Long Rifle (.22LR), manufactured by Heritage Manufacturing Inc. It is recognized for its affordability and its resemblance to classic Old West revolvers. This firearm is primarily marketed towards recreational shooters, plinkers, and those seeking an inexpensive entry point into handgun ownership.

Key Features and Specifications

The Rough Rider .22 Long Barrel, typically featuring a barrel length of 6.5 inches or longer, adheres to single-action operation. This means the hammer must be manually cocked before each shot. Its construction generally involves an alloy frame and a steel barrel, contributing to a balance of weight and durability. The revolver commonly features fixed sights, which are typical for revolvers in its price range and intended use.

Common specifications include:

  • Caliber: .22 Long Rifle (.22LR)
  • Action: Single-Action Only
  • Barrel Length: Typically 6.5 inches or 16 inches (models vary)
  • Overall Length: Varies with barrel length
  • Weight: Approximately 33-48 ounces (depending on configuration)
  • Capacity: 6 rounds
  • Sights: Fixed
  • Grips: Simulated wood or other synthetic materials

Materials and Construction

The frame of the Heritage Rough Rider is typically constructed from a zinc alloy. While not as strong as steel, this material helps reduce manufacturing costs, making the firearm more accessible. The barrel is manufactured from steel, which is crucial for withstanding the pressures generated by firing cartridges. The combination of materials aims for functionality within a budget.

Grips are usually made from simulated wood or other synthetic materials. These are chosen for durability and cost-effectiveness, as real wood grips would significantly increase the price of the revolver.

Operation and Handling

As a single-action revolver, the Rough Rider requires manual cocking of the hammer before each shot. This process involves pulling the hammer back to its fully cocked position, which rotates the cylinder to align the next cartridge with the barrel. The trigger then releases the hammer, firing the round.

Loading and unloading the Rough Rider involves a manual process. The cylinder is typically loaded by pulling the hammer back to the half-cock position, which allows the cylinder to rotate freely for loading individual cartridges. Spent casings are ejected manually using an ejector rod located under the barrel. This process is deliberate and requires practice to become efficient.

Accuracy and Performance

The accuracy of the Heritage Rough Rider .22 Long Barrel is generally considered adequate for its intended use as a recreational firearm. Factors influencing accuracy include the fixed sights, the trigger pull, and the shooter's skill. At typical plinking distances (e.g., 25 yards), the revolver can achieve acceptable grouping for recreational target shooting.

Reliability is generally reported as satisfactory, although .22LR ammunition can be prone to occasional misfires or failures to eject cleanly. Proper maintenance, including regular cleaning and lubrication, is essential to ensure consistent performance.

Safety Considerations

Safe handling practices are paramount when using any firearm, including the Heritage Rough Rider. Given its single-action design, it is crucial to understand and adhere to safe loading and unloading procedures.

Key safety considerations include:

  • Always treat the firearm as if it is loaded.
  • Never point the firearm at anything you are not willing to destroy.
  • Keep your finger off the trigger until you are ready to fire.
  • Be sure of your target and what is beyond it.
  • Use appropriate eye and ear protection.
  • Store the firearm unloaded and in a secure location, inaccessible to unauthorized individuals.

The Rough Rider, in some variants, incorporates a transfer bar safety mechanism. This prevents the firing pin from striking the cartridge unless the trigger is fully depressed, adding an extra layer of safety against accidental discharge if dropped.

Variations and Models

Heritage Manufacturing offers the Rough Rider in various configurations, including different barrel lengths, grip options, and finishes. Some models may feature adjustable sights or other enhancements. The standard model typically features a 6.5-inch barrel and fixed sights, while longer barrel models (16 inch) are also available.

Special editions or commemorative models may also be produced, featuring unique finishes or engravings. These variations often cater to collectors or individuals seeking a more personalized firearm.

Market Position and Target Audience

The Heritage Rough Rider is strategically positioned in the market as an affordable option for individuals seeking a .22LR revolver. Its price point makes it accessible to a wide range of buyers, including beginners, recreational shooters, and those on a budget.

The target audience primarily includes:

  • Recreational shooters and plinkers
  • Individuals seeking an inexpensive firearm for target practice
  • Those interested in classic Old West revolver aesthetics
  • Beginners looking for an introductory handgun

Maintenance and Care

Regular maintenance is crucial for ensuring the reliable operation and longevity of the Heritage Rough Rider. This includes:

  • Cleaning the barrel and action after each use to remove powder residue and fouling.
  • Lubricating moving parts to prevent wear and corrosion.
  • Inspecting the firearm for any signs of damage or wear.
  • Storing the firearm in a dry environment to prevent rust.

Specific maintenance procedures should be performed according to the manufacturer's instructions provided in the owner's manual.

Common Criticisms and Considerations

While the Heritage Rough Rider is appreciated for its affordability, some common criticisms include the use of alloy frame materials, which are less durable than steel frames found in higher-priced revolvers. The fixed sights may also be a limitation for some shooters seeking greater precision. However, these trade-offs are generally considered acceptable given the revolver's price point and intended use.

Potential buyers should also be aware of the single-action operation, which requires manual cocking of the hammer before each shot. This may be a drawback for those accustomed to modern double-action revolvers or semi-automatic pistols.
